    Delayed hypothermia as selective head cooling or whole body cooling does not protect brain or body in newborn pig subjected to hypoxia-ischemia.

    • Mathias Karlsson, James R Tooley, Saulius Satas, Catherine E Hobbs, Ela Chakkarapani, Janet Stone, Helen Porter, and Marianne Thoresen.
    • Clinical Science at South Bristol (Child Health), University of Bristol, Bristol, BS2 8EG, United Kingdom.
    • Pediatr. Res. 2008 Jul 1;64(1):74-8.

    AbstractThe neuroprotective efficacy of hypothermia (HT) after hypoxia-ischemia (HI) falls dramatically the longer the delay in initiating HT. Knowledge is scarce regarding protective or adverse effects of HT in organs beyond the brain. In addition, the relative effectiveness of selective head cooling (SHC) and whole body cooling (WBC) has not been studied.
